Cibc World Markets Corp purchased a new stake in Jackson Financial Inc. (NYSE:JXN - Free Report) in the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the SEC. The fund purchased 7,018 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$611,000.
A number of other institutional investors and hedge funds also recently modified their holdings of the stock. Empowered Funds LLC purchased a new stake in Jackson Financial in the fourth quarter valued at approximately $26,000. World Investment Advisors LLC acquired a new position in shares of Jackson Financial in the 3rd quarter valued at $31,000. SBI Securities Co. Ltd. acquired a new position in shares of Jackson Financial in the 4th quarter valued at $44,000. Blue Trust Inc. increased its holdings in shares of Jackson Financial by 114.5% during the 4th quarter. Blue Trust Inc. now owns 798 shares of the company's stock worth $69,000 after buying an additional 426 shares during the last quarter. Finally, R Squared Ltd acquired a new stake in shares of Jackson Financial during the 4th quarter worth $126,000. Institutional investors and hedge funds own 89.96% of the company's stock.

Jackson Financial Increases Dividend
The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Thursday, March 20th. Investors of record on Tuesday, March 11th were paid a dividend of $0.80 per share. This is an increase from Jackson Financial's previous quarterly dividend of $0.70. The ex-dividend date was Tuesday, March 11th. This represents a $3.20 annualized dividend and a yield of 3.65%. Jackson Financial's payout ratio is 27.95%.
Insider Buying and Selling
In other Jackson Financial news, CEO Scott Romine sold 7,000 shares of the firm's stock in a transaction that occurred on Friday, March 7th. The stock was sold at an average price of $84.43, for a total transaction of $591,010.00. Following the completion of the sale, the chief executive officer now owns 85,276 shares in the company, valued at $7,199,852.68. This trade represents a 7.59 % decrease in their position. The sale was disclosed in a document filed with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available through the SEC website. 1.30% of the stock is currently owned by insiders.

Jackson Financial Inc, through its subsidiaries, provides suite of annuities to retail investors in the United States. The company operates through three segments: Retail Annuities, Institutional Products, and Closed Life and Annuity Blocks. The Retail Annuities segment offers various retirement income and savings products, including variable, fixed index, fixed, and payout annuities, as well as registered index-linked annuities and lifetime income solutions.
